State Auditor
Nicole Galloway announced today that her office has begun audits of two school
districts in western Missouri. The reviews of the Marshall School District and
the Smithville R-II School District were requested through petitions submitted
by residents of those districts.
"The petition audit process allows citizens to
demonstrate that they want to be engaged in ensuring government accountability
at all levels," Auditor Galloway said. "The petitioners can be certain
we will take their concerns seriously as we complete independent and thorough
reviews of the operations and finances of both these school districts."
Under Missouri law, the State
Auditor`s office may be called on to audit a political subdivision of the state
if enough qualified voters of that entity request the audit. The petition audit
from residents of the Marshall School District required 750 signatures; the
audit of the Smithville R-II School District also required 750 signatures.
